DiffAqua: A Differentiable Computational Design Pipeline for Soft Underwater Swimmers with Shape Interpolation

04/02/2021
by   Pingchuan Ma, et al.
3

The computational design of soft underwater swimmers is challenging because of the high degrees of freedom in soft-body modeling. In this paper, we present a differentiable pipeline for co-designing a soft swimmer's geometry and controller. Our pipeline unlocks gradient-based algorithms for discovering novel swimmer designs more efficiently than traditional gradient-free solutions. We propose Wasserstein barycenters as a basis for the geometric design of soft underwater swimmers since it is differentiable and can naturally interpolate between bio-inspired base shapes via optimal transport. By combining this design space with differentiable simulation and control, we can efficiently optimize a soft underwater swimmer's performance with fewer simulations than baseline methods. We demonstrate the efficacy of our method on various design problems such as fast, stable, and energy-efficient swimming and demonstrate applicability to multi-objective design.

READ FULL TEXT

page 2

page 3

page 4

page 5

page 6

page 7

page 10

page 11

research
05/03/2022

Differentiable Simulation of Soft Multi-body Systems

We present a method for differentiable simulation of soft articulated bo...
research
01/04/2023

DiffXPBD : Differentiable Position-Based Simulation of Compliant Constraint Dynamics

We present DiffXPBD, a novel and efficient analytical formulation for th...
research
09/10/2023

A rapid and automated computational approach to the design of multistable soft actuators

We develop an automated computational modeling framework for rapid gradi...
research
09/30/2021

Learning Material Parameters and Hydrodynamics of Soft Robotic Fish via Differentiable Simulation

The high dimensionality of soft mechanisms and the complex physics of fl...
research
08/09/2023

Physics-aware differentiable design of magnetically actuated kirigami for shape morphing

Shape morphing that transforms morphologies in response to stimuli is cr...
research
02/28/2023

A Redundancy Resolution Method for Free-Floating Underwater Manipulation

Underwater manipulation with free-floating autonomous underwater vehicle...
research
06/29/2022

In-plane prestressing: Inspiration from a hair clip

Structural instability is a hazard that leads to catastrophic failure an...

Please sign up or login with your details

Forgot password? Click here to reset